How the Private Tour Works

Your Personalized Itinerary Awaits

When you book a private tour in Lisbon, you’re not just signing up for a standard sightseeing experience. You’re crafting a day that’s uniquely yours, designed to fit your interests and pace. The day typically begins in the morning, where you’ll meet your private guide at a location of your choice—perhaps your hotel or a central landmark.

From there, the adventure begins! Here’s a sneak peek at what your itinerary might look like:

  • Alfama District: Start your day in one of Lisbon’s oldest neighborhoods, where narrow streets and colorful buildings create a picturesque backdrop. Your guide will share tales of Fado music and local life as you explore hidden squares and charming cafés.
  • Belém: Next, head to the iconic Belém Tower and the Jerónimos Monastery, both UNESCO World Heritage sites. Don’t miss a stop at the famous Pastéis de Belém bakery to indulge in the original custard tarts.
  • Chiado and Bairro Alto: As you make your way to these vibrant districts, you’ll have the chance to shop in local boutiques and artisan shops. Your guide will point out unique items and help you navigate the best local finds.
  • Local Market Visit: Experience the bustling atmosphere of a local market, where you can taste fresh produce, artisanal cheeses, and traditional snacks. This is a great opportunity to pick up some gourmet treats to take home.

Unusual Places to Explore

What makes this tour truly special is the opportunity to visit places that are often overlooked by standard tours. Here are a few hidden gems you might encounter:

  • Miradouro da Senhora do Monte: This lesser-known viewpoint offers stunning panoramic views of the city without the crowds. It’s the perfect spot for a photo op or a moment of reflection.
  • Local Artisan Workshops: Visit a workshop where artisans create traditional Portuguese tiles (azulejos) or hand-painted ceramics. You might even have the chance to try your hand at a craft!
  • Secret Gardens: Discover tranquil gardens tucked away from the bustling streets, where you can relax and enjoy the beauty of nature amidst the urban landscape.

Essential Tips for Your Private Tour in Lisbon

Best Seasons to Visit

Choosing the right season can greatly enhance your experience in Lisbon. Here’s a quick guide to help you decide when to plan your visit:

  • Spring (March to May): This is one of the most enjoyable times to visit. The weather is mild, flowers are in bloom, and the city is less crowded compared to summer.
  • Summer (June to August): While this season offers vibrant festivals and lively street life, be prepared for higher temperatures and larger crowds. If you love a bustling atmosphere, this is the time for you.
  • Fall (September to November): Another fantastic time to visit, with warm temperatures and fewer tourists. The fall colors add a beautiful touch to the city’s landscape.
  • Winter (December to February): Lisbon is mild in winter, making it a great choice for those who prefer cooler weather. The holiday season brings festive lights and local markets, offering a unique charm.

What to Bring

Packing wisely can make your tour more enjoyable. Here are some essentials to consider:

  • Comfortable Shoes: Lisbon is known for its hilly terrain and cobblestone streets. A good pair of walking shoes will keep you comfortable as you explore.
  • Light Layers: The weather can change throughout the day. Bring layers that you can easily add or remove, especially if you’re touring during the spring or fall.
  • Reusable Water Bottle: Stay hydrated while exploring. Many places in Lisbon have refill stations where you can fill up your bottle.
  • Camera or Smartphone: Capture the stunning views and memorable moments. Lisbon is incredibly photogenic, so don’t miss the chance to document your journey.
  • Sunscreen and Hat: If you’re visiting in the summer, protect yourself from the sun. Even in cooler seasons, a hat can be handy for sunny days.
